
Manchester United are reportedly determined to fight off competition from Manchester City to land Crystal Palace midfielder Adam Wharton during the upcoming summer transfer window.
Wharton has established himself as one of the Premier League’s most talented youngsters since his arrival from Blackburn Rovers last year and he was even included in England’s squad for the 2024 European Championships after a stellar start to life at Selhurst Park.

Chelsea were interested in signing the 21-year-old before his move to Crystal Palace, while FootballTransfers understands that Tottenham Hotspur are interested in bringing him to north London this summer.
However, Man Utd and Man City have also been heavily linked with a move for Wharton, and they are set to battle for his signature when the 2024-25 campaign concludes, according to TEAMtalk.
The Manchester giants both view Wharton as a player with the potential to become “the next Declan Rice”, as per TEAMtalk, although Palace could reportedly demand a transfer fee in excess of €80 million as they look to retain the Englishman’s services.
Wharton still has four years remaining on his current contract with Oliver Glasner’s side, meaning Palace are in a strong negotiating position ahead of the 2025 summer window and they will only accept a sale if their asking price is met.

Man Utd vs Man City for Adam Wharton?
Man City’s interest in Wharton may come as a slight surprise following the January arrival of Nico Gonzalez from FC Porto, but Man Utd are determined to beat their arch-rivals to his signature.
Kobbie Mainoo has been tipped to leave Old Trafford amid significant interest from Chelsea, and the Red Devils have reportedly identified Wharton as a key transfer target as they look to bolster the midfield options available to Ruben Amorim.
Wharton has made 17 appearances across all competitions so far this season, after missing several months due to a groin injury, while his Estimated Transfer Value (ETV) currently stands at a career high of €47.7m.
